Who we are:

ICAST (International Center for Appropriate and Sustainable Technology) is a 501c3 nonprofit that delivers green upgrades to multifamily affordable housing (MFAH) properties to fight the affordable housing, climate change, and social equity crises. We motivate people to act, leading to results that foster local economic development, environmental stewardship, and social responsibility. By 2025, we aim to serve 100,000 LMI households annually, reduce their utility costs by $270 Million and Carbon emission by 1.5 million tons, create 2,000 sustainable jobs, and invest over $100 Million in local communities.

Position Overview:

The Proposal Writer will be responsible for the research and writing of government, foundation and corporate grant requests on behalf of ICAST. Responsibilities include but are not limited to reviewing RFP’s as well as creating and submitting proposals for potential ICAST programs.
